Output 89f723a16a2ef3e7df2a37ea7e48aa571a8560270a1aa92eb267861acbc84495:0

value
11833715
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 370f704f20cde07634dbd80ae882a50cb2a5a02f OP_EQUALVERIFY OP_CHECKSIG
address
FaBr7AHJ6SARFFyr5Ta14kbYndCEeMePTU
transaction
89f723a16a2ef3e7df2a37ea7e48aa571a8560270a1aa92eb267861acbc84495